WebCommunity-supported agriculture (CSA model) or cropsharing is a system that connects producers and consumers within the food system closer by allowing the consumer to subscribe to the harvest of a certain farm or group of farms. WebApr 28, 2024 · She sent surveys to every CSA member and farmer in Germany, and got nearly 600 responses. She also did in-depth qualitative interviews with 10 farmers and CSA members, to go beyond the baseline ideas her survey may have captured. WebDec 27, 2024 · Benefits of Community Supported Agriculture. There are a lot of reasons to join a CSA and buy a share in a farm's harvest. Some people join for the amazingly fresh food. Some people enjoy the connection to a specific farm and farmer. Others just want to support their local food system and are looking for a simple one-stop way to do so. WebApr 14, 2024 · The ICS welcomed the CSA to full membership on 1 January 2024 in a move that reconfirmed ICS role as the voice of the global shipping industry. The CSA also joined the ICS Board, which oversees the policy positions ICS presents on behalf of shipowner’s worldwide. Reference: International Chamber of Shipping. The Denver Botanic Gardens Chatfield CSA began in 2010 with help from a 3 year grant from Kaiser Permanente. The Chatfield CSA operates as a non-profit. The CSA has quickly grown from 1 acre and 55 shares to its current size of 7 acres and 325 shares. Produce is grown following organic practices, but the farm is not ...

WebFeb 27, 2024 · A 2014 study in the Journal of Hunger and Environmental Nutrition found that CSA membership was associated with a healthier diet, smaller waist circumference and a lower body-mass index. Those with self-reported "poor health" before joining a CSA had the greatest improvement with CSA membership.

WebIn return, each member receives a weekly share of the farm’s bounty, typically a box that might include fresh vegetables, herbs, fruit, honey, eggs and meat. For farmers, CSAs offer a fair, steady source of income and a way to revitalize the small family farm.
